72 MHz Cortex-M4 with DSP and FPU — what it buys you

The STM32F302RET6TR: The Cortex-M4 core includes a single-precision FPU and DSP instruction set, so you can run a PID loop and a sensor fusion filter without a separate DSP. The 16-channel 12-bit ADC and one 12-bit DAC on-chip mean many mixed-signal control designs — motor drives, digital power supplies, industrial sensors — can skip the external analog front-end.

Peripheral set and I/O budget for control applications

With 51 I/O lines in a 64-LQFP package, this part has enough GPIO to handle a parallel LCD interface, encoder inputs, and a bank of relay drivers simultaneously. On the connectivity side you get CANbus, I²C, SPI, UART/USART, USB, IrDA, and LINbus — enough to talk to a VFD over Modbus RTU, log data to a USB stick, and still have a debug UART free.
